Loss of Proprietary Information. Each Party shall upon the knowledge or belief of a loss of the other Party’s Proprietary Information (i) immediately notify the other Party of any possession, use, knowledge, disclosure, or loss of such other Party’s Proprietary Information in contravention of this Agreement, (ii) promptly furnish to the other Party all known details and assist such other Party in investigating and/or preventing the reoccurrence of such possession, use, knowledge, disclosure, or loss, (iii) cooperate with the other Party in any investigation or litigation deemed necessary by such other Party to protect its rights, and (iv) promptly use all commercially reasonable efforts to prevent further possession, use, knowledge, disclosure, or loss of the other Party’s Proprietary Information in contravention of this Agreement. Each Party shall bear any costs it incurs in complying with this Section 13.4.4.
